    Power Delivered
    Power Delivery—charging your laptop through a USB-C port—can get confusing. How much power is enough? How much is too much?
    The UD-ULTC4K has you covered. With 100W charging (96W certified), you have enough power to charge just about any laptop—even under a heavy workload. And if your laptop needs less power, the dock communicates with your computer to negotiate the perfect charge level.
    To strictly comply with 100W regulatory limits with margin, Thunderbolt certification limits to charging to 96W.

    Display Compatibility and Supported Resolutions
    3x 4K @ 60Hz via DisplayPort or HDMI with USB4, Thunderbolt 4 / 3, USB-C hosts that support DP 1.4 Alternate Mode
    On hosts that support DP 1.2 Alternate Mode, get 1x 4K @ 30Hz via DisplayPort or HDMI and 2x 4K @ 60Hz via DisplayPort or HDMI
